Overview
Giga+ (Alloha Fibra) operates as a colocation data center facility in Fortaleza, strategically positioned to serve Brazil's northeastern region. Located on Avenida da Abolição in the Mucuripe district, this facility provides colocation services under the Alloha Fibra brand, which specializes in fiber optic infrastructure and data center solutions across Brazil's north and northeastern markets.
The facility leverages Fortaleza's position as a major telecommunications hub for international connectivity, particularly for submarine cable systems linking Brazil to North America, Europe, and other South American countries. This geographic advantage makes the data center an attractive option for organizations requiring low-latency connectivity to international markets while serving the growing digital economy in northeastern Brazil.
Connectivity and Network Infrastructure
As part of the Alloha Fibra network, the facility benefits from the provider's extensive fiber optic infrastructure throughout the north and northeastern regions of Brazil. Alloha Fibra's focus on fiber connectivity positions the data center to offer robust network options, though specific carrier partnerships and peering arrangements are not publicly detailed.
Fortaleza's role as a landing point for international submarine cables enhances the facility's connectivity profile. The city serves as a critical junction for data traffic between Brazil and international destinations, making it particularly valuable for enterprises requiring global reach with reduced latency compared to routing through São Paulo or Rio de Janeiro.

About Colocation in Fortaleza
Fortaleza Data Center Market
Fortaleza has emerged as a significant data center market in Brazil, driven by its strategic position as the primary telecommunications gateway for the country's northeast region. The city serves as a critical landing point for international submarine cables, including systems connecting Brazil to the United States, Europe, and other Latin American countries. This infrastructure foundation has established Fortaleza as an essential hub for organizations requiring international connectivity with lower latency than traditional routing through southeastern Brazil.
The local market benefits from Ceará state's business-friendly policies and growing technology sector. Fortaleza has developed into a regional center for software development, telecommunications, and digital services, creating steady demand for colocation and cloud infrastructure. The city's role as the economic center of northeastern Brazil, combined with the region's population of over 50 million people, provides a substantial market for digital services requiring local data center presence.
Competitive Landscape and Infrastructure
The Fortaleza colocation market includes several established providers operating facilities to serve both local enterprises and organizations requiring northeastern Brazil coverage. Major Brazilian data center operators maintain presence in the market, alongside regional providers like Alloha Fibra that focus specifically on the north and northeastern regions.
Fortaleza's infrastructure advantages extend beyond connectivity to include reliable power grid connections and relatively low risk from natural disasters compared to other major Brazilian cities. The city's coastal location provides cooling advantages for data center operations, while its established telecommunications infrastructure supports the redundant connectivity required for enterprise-grade colocation services.
The market continues to evolve as more enterprises recognize the benefits of geographic diversification within Brazil and the growing importance of serving northeastern Brazil's digital economy from local infrastructure rather than distant southeastern facilities.
